#549b57 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#549b57 is composed of 32.9% red, 60.8% green and 34.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 45.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 43.9% yellow and 39.2% black. It has a hue angle of 122.5 degrees, a saturation of 29.7% and a lightness of 46.9%. #549b57 color hex could be obtained by blending #a8ffae with #003700. Closest websafe color is: #669966.

#549b57 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#549b57 has RGB values of R:84, G:155, B:87 and CMYK values of C:0.46, M:0, Y:0.44, K:0.39. Its decimal value is 5544791.

Shades and Tints of #549b57
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010201 is the darkest color, while #f5f9f5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#549b57
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#707f70 is the less saturated color, while #01ee0b is the most saturated one.
